1. What Caspofungin Teva Italia is and what it is used for
What Caspofungin Teva Italia is
Caspofungin Teva Italia contains a medicine called caspofungin. This belongs to a group of
medicines called antifungals.
What Caspofungin Teva Italia is used for
Caspofungin Teva Italia is used to treat the following infections in children, adolescents and adults:
- serious fungal infections in tissues or organs (called “invasive candidiasis”). This infection is caused by fungal cells (yeasts) called Candida. People who may contract this type of infection include those who have recently undergone surgery or those whose immune system is weak. Fever and chills that do not respond to an antibiotic are the most common signs of this type of infection.
- fungal infections of the nose, sinuses or lungs (called “invasive aspergillosis”) if other antifungal treatments have not worked or have caused side effects. This infection is caused by a mold called Aspergillus. People who may contract this type of infection include those undergoing chemotherapy, those who have undergone transplantation and those whose immune system is weak.
- suspected fungal infections, if you have a fever and a low number of white blood cells without any improvement after antibiotic therapy. People who are at risk of developing a fungal infection include those who have recently undergone surgery or those whose immune system is weak.
How Caspofungin Teva Italia works
Caspofungin Teva Italia makes fungal cells fragile and prevents the fungus from growing properly.
This stops the spread of the infection and gives the body’s natural defenses the chance to eliminate
the infection completely.
2. What you need to know before you are given Caspofungin Teva Italia
You must not be given Caspofungin Teva Italia
- if you are allergic to caspofungin or to any of the other ingredients of this medicine (listed in section 6).
If you have any doubts, ask your doctor, nurse or pharmacist before you are given this medicine.
Warnings and precautions
Talk to your doctor, nurse or pharmacist before you are given Caspofungin Teva Italia:
- if you are allergic to any other medicines;
- if you have had problems with your liver - you may need a different dose of this medicine;
- if you are already taking cyclosporine (used to help prevent organ rejection after a transplant or to suppress the immune system), as your doctor may need to perform further blood tests during treatment;
- if you have had any other medical problems.
If any of the above conditions apply to you (or if you are unsure), ask your doctor, nurse or pharmacist before you are given Caspofungin Teva Italia.
Caspofungin Teva Italia may also cause serious skin reactions, such as Stevens-Johnson Syndrome (SJS) and toxic epidermal necrolysis (TEN).
Other medicines and Caspofungin Teva Italia
Tell your doctor, nurse or pharmacist if you are taking, have recently taken or might take any other medicines. This includes medicines obtained without a prescription, including herbal medicines.
This is because Caspofungin Teva Italia can interfere with the way some other medicines work. Also, some other medicines can affect the way Caspofungin Teva Italia works.
Tell your doctor, nurse or pharmacist if you are taking any of the following medicines:
- cyclosporine or tacrolimus (used to help prevent organ rejection after a transplant or to suppress the immune system), as your doctor may need to perform further blood tests during treatment;
- some medicines for HIV such as efavirenz or nevirapine;
- phenytoin or carbamazepine (used to treat seizures);
- dexamethasone (a steroid);
- rifampicin (an antibiotic).
If any of the above conditions apply to you (or if you are unsure), ask your doctor, nurse or pharmacist before you are given Caspofungin Teva Italia.
Pregnancy and breastfeeding
If you are pregnant, suspect you may be pregnant, or are planning to become pregnant, or if you are breastfeeding, ask your doctor, nurse or pharmacist for advice before using this medicine.
- Caspofungin Teva Italia has not been studied in pregnant women. It should only be used in pregnancy if the potential benefit justifies the potential risk to the fetus.
- Women receiving Caspofungin Teva Italia should not breastfeed.
Driving and using machines
There is no data to suggest that Caspofungin Teva Italia affects your ability to drive or operate machinery.
3. How to use Caspofungin Teva Italia
Caspofungin Teva Italia must always be prepared and administered by a healthcare professional.
You will be administered Caspofungin Teva Italia:
- once a day;
- through a slow injection into a vein (intravenous infusion);
- over approximately 1 hour.
The doctor will determine the duration of treatment and the amount of Caspofungin Teva Italia that will be
administered to you daily. The doctor will monitor the effect that the medicine has on you. If your
body weight is greater than 80 kg, you may need a different dose.
Use in children and adolescents
The dose for children and adolescents may be different from the dose for adults.
If you have been given too much Caspofungin Teva Italia
The doctor will decide the daily amount of Caspofungin Teva Italia you need and the duration of
treatment. If you are concerned that you have been given too much Caspofungin Teva Italia, inform your
doctor or nurse immediately.
If you have any doubts about the use of this medicine, ask your doctor, nurse or pharmacist.
4. Possible side effects
Like all medicines, this medicine can cause side effects, although not everyone gets them.
manifest them.
Immediately inform your doctor or nurse if you notice any of the following side effects – you may need urgent medical treatment:
- skin rash, itching, feeling of warmth, swelling of the face, lips or throat or difficulty breathing - this could be a histamine reaction to the medicine;
- difficulty breathing with wheezing or a skin rash that gets worse - this could be an allergic reaction to the medicine;
- cough, severe difficulty breathing - if you are an adult and have invasive aspergillosis, you may be experiencing a serious breathing problem that could lead to respiratory failure;
- skin rash, skin peeling, sores on the mucous membranes, hives, large areas of skin peeling.
As with any other prescription medicine, some side effects can be serious. For more information, consult your doctor.
Other side effects in adults include:
Common(may affect up to 1 in 10 people):
- decreased hemoglobin (decreased substance in the blood that carries oxygen), decreased white blood cells;
- decreased blood albumin (a type of protein), decreased potassium or low potassium levels in the blood;
- headache;
- inflammation of the veins;
- shortness of breath;
- diarrhea, nausea or vomiting;
- changes in some blood test values (including increased levels of some liver parameters);
- itching, rash, redness of the skin or excessive sweating;
- joint pain;
- chills, fever;
- itching at the injection site.
Uncommon(may affect up to 1 in 100 people):
- changes in some blood test values (including blood coagulation disorder, platelets, red blood cells and white blood cells);
- loss of appetite, increased body fluids, imbalance of salts in the body, high blood sugar, low calcium levels in the blood, increased calcium levels in the blood, low magnesium levels in the blood, increased acid levels in the blood;
- disorientation, feeling nervous, inability to sleep, feeling dizzy, decreased sensation or sensitivity (especially at the skin level), tremor, feeling sleepy, altered taste, tingling or numbness;
- blurred vision, increased tearing, swollen eyelid, yellowing of the white part of the eyes;
- feeling of a fast or irregular heartbeat, rapid heartbeat, irregular heartbeat, abnormal heart rhythm, heart failure;
- redness, hot flashes, high blood pressure, low blood pressure, redness along a vein that is extremely painful to the touch;
- narrowing of the muscle bands in the airways causing wheezing or coughing, rapid breathing, shortness of breath leading to waking up, decreased oxygen in the blood, abnormal breathing sounds, crackling noise in the lungs, wheezing, nasal congestion, cough, sore throat;
- abdominal pain, pain in the upper abdomen, abdominal distension, constipation, difficulty swallowing, dry mouth, indigestion, passing gas, stomach discomfort, swelling caused by fluid accumulation in the abdomen;
- decreased bile flow, enlarged liver, yellowing of the skin and/or the white of the eyes, liver damage caused by a medicine or chemical substance, liver disorder;
- abnormal skin tissue, generalized itching, hives, various types of skin rash, abnormal skin, red spots often itchy on the arms and legs and sometimes on the face and rest of the body;
- back pain, pain in the arms or legs, bone pain, muscle pain, muscle weakness;
- loss of kidney function, sudden loss of kidney function;
- pain at the catheter site, discomfort at the injection site (redness, small hard lump, pain, swelling, irritation, rash, hives, leakage of fluid from the catheter into the tissue), inflammation of the vein at the injection site;
- increased blood pressure and changes in some blood test values (including kidney electrolytes and coagulation parameters), increased levels of medicines you are taking that weaken the immune system;
- chest discomfort, chest pain, perception of change in body temperature, general feeling of unwellness, general pain, swelling of the face, swelling of the ankles, hands or feet, swelling, tenderness, feeling tired.
Additional side effects that occur in children and adolescents
Very common(may affect more than 1 in 10 people):
- fever.
Common (may affect up to 1 in 10 people):
- headache;
- fast heartbeat;
- redness, low blood pressure;
- changes in some blood test values (increased levels of some liver parameters);
- itching, rash;
- pain at the catheter site;
- chills;
- changes in some blood test values.

5. How to store Caspofungin Teva Italia
Keep this medicine out of the sight and reach of children.
Do not use this medicine after the expiry date which is stated on the carton and vial after SCAD.
The expiry date refers to the last day of that month.
Closed vial: store in a refrigerator (from 2 ° C to 8 ° C).
The chemical-physical stability in use has been demonstrated for up to 24 hours at a temperature equal to or less than 25°C
and at 5 ± 3°C, in case of reconstitution with water for injectable preparation. From a
microbiological point of view, unless the opening/reconstitution/dilution method excludes the risk of
microbiological contamination, the medicine must be used immediately.
This is because it does not contain ingredients to stop the growth of bacteria.
If not used immediately, the storage times and conditions in use are the responsibility
of the user.
The chemical-physical stability in use of the diluted infusion solution for the patient has been demonstrated for 48
hours at 2-8°C and at room temperature (25°C), in case of dilution in sodium chloride infusion solution
9 mg/ml (0.9%), 4.5 mg/ml (0.45%) or 2.25 mg/ml (0.225%) or in Ringer lactate solution.
From a microbiological point of view, the product must be used immediately. If not used
immediately, the storage times and conditions before use are the responsibility
of the user and normally do not exceed 24 hours at 2-8°C, unless the solution has been
reconstituted/diluted in controlled and validated aseptic conditions.
Only a qualified healthcare professional who has read the complete instructions should prepare the
medicine (please see below “Instructions for reconstitution and dilution of Caspofungina Teva Italia”).
Do not dispose of any medicine in the drain or household waste. Ask your pharmacist how to dispose of
medicines you no longer use. This will help protect the environment.
6. Content of the pack and other information
What Caspofungin Teva Italia contains
- The active substance is caspofungin.
- Each 50 mg vial contains 50 mg of caspofungin (as acetate).
- Each 70 mg vial contains 70 mg of caspofungin (as acetate).
- After reconstitution in 10.5 ml of water for injection, 1 ml of concentrate contains 5.2 mg or 7.2 mg of caspofungin.
- The other ingredients are sucrose, mannitol, glacial acetic acid and sodium hydroxide.
Description of the appearance of Caspofungin Teva Italia and contents of the pack
Caspofungin Teva Italia is a sterile, lyophilized powder, white to off-white in color.
Each pack contains one vial (10 ml) of powder.

The following information is intended for healthcare professionals only:
Instructions on how to reconstitute and dilute Caspofungin Teva Italia:
Reconstitution of Caspofungin Teva Italia
DO NOT USE DILUENTS CONTAINING GLUCOSE as Caspofungin Teva Italia is unstable in
diluents containing glucose. DO NOT MIX OR ADMINISTER Caspofungin Teva Italia WITH
ANY OTHER MEDICINE, as there is no data available on the compatibility of Caspofungin
Teva Italia with other additives, substances or medicines for intravenous use. Visually inspect
the infusion solution for the presence of particles or colour changes.
Caspofungin Teva Italia 50 mg powder for concentrate for solution for infusion
INSTRUCTIONS FOR USE IN ADULT PATIENTS
Step 1 Reconstitution of conventional vials
To reconstitute the powder, bring the vial to room temperature and aseptically add 10.5 ml of
water for injection. The concentration of the reconstituted vial will be 5.2 mg/ml.
The compact, white to off-white lyophilized powder must be completely dissolved. Mix
gently until a clear solution is obtained. Reconstituted solutions must be visually inspected
for the presence of particles or colour changes. This reconstituted solution can be stored for up
to 24 hours at a temperature equal to or below 25°C or at 5 ± 3°C.
Step 2 Addition of reconstituted Caspofungin Teva Italia to the infusion solution for the patient
Diluents for the final infusion solution are: sodium chloride injection solution or
Ringer's lactate solution. The infusion solution is prepared by aseptically adding the appropriate
amount of reconstituted concentrate (as shown in the following table) to a bag or bottle for
infusion of 250 ml. If medically necessary, reduced infusion volumes of 100 ml can be used for
daily doses of 50 mg or 35 mg. Do not use if the solution shows opacity or precipitate.

Caspofungin Teva Italia 70 mg powder for concentrate for solution for infusion
INSTRUCTIONS FOR USE IN ADULT PATIENTS
Step 1 Reconstitution of conventional vials
To reconstitute the powder, bring the vial to room temperature and aseptically add 10.5 ml of
water for injection. The concentration of the reconstituted vial will be 7.2 mg/ml.
The compact, white to off-white lyophilized powder must be completely dissolved. Mix
gently until a clear solution is obtained. Reconstituted solutions must be visually inspected
for the presence of particles or colour changes. This reconstituted solution can be stored for up
to 24 hours at a temperature equal to or below 25°C or at 5 ± 3°C.
Step 2 Addition of reconstituted Caspofungin Teva Italia to the infusion solution for the patient
Diluents for the final infusion solution are: sodium chloride injection solution or
Ringer's lactate solution. The infusion solution is prepared by aseptically adding the appropriate
amount of reconstituted concentrate (as shown in the following table) to a bag or bottle for
infusion of 250 ml. If medically necessary, reduced infusion volumes of 100 ml can be used for
daily doses of 50 mg or 35 mg. Do not use if the solution shows opacity or precipitate.
